The Light Guide Plate (LGP) is a crucial component in the Liquid Crystal Television (LCTV) market, especially for its application in the backlighting of displays. It plays a significant role in ensuring uniform light distribution across the screen. The LGP directs light from the light sources, such as LEDs, ensuring that the entire display is evenly illuminated. Its application varies based on the size of the LCTV, as the requirements for light distribution change with the size of the screen. What is a Light Guide Plate in an LCTV?
A Light Guide Plate (LGP) is a component that helps distribute light evenly across the screen in an LCTV by directing the light from LEDs or other light sources. It ensures uniform brightness and clarity in the display.
How does the Light Guide Plate work in an LCTV?
The Light Guide Plate works by receiving light from an LED or light source and guiding it across the screen in a uniform manner to create consistent backlighting and improve display quality.
Why is the Light Guide Plate important for large-screen LCTVs?
For larger LCTVs, the Light Guide Plate is crucial in ensuring that the backlighting is distributed evenly across the screen, preventing issues like dark spots and ensuring bright, clear images.
What materials are used in the construction of Light Guide Plates?
Light Guide Plates are typically made from acrylic, polycarbonate, or optical-grade plastic materials that offer good light transmission and diffusion properties for effective backlighting.
How does the size of the LCTV affect the design of the Light Guide Plate?
The design of the Light Guide Plate varies based on the screen size, with larger LCTVs requiring more advanced LGP technologies to ensure consistent light diffusion across a larger surface area.
What are the different types of backlighting used in LCTVs with Light Guide Plates?
The two most common types of backlighting used with LGPs are edge-lit and direct-lit LED backlighting, both of which have different design requirements for the Light Guide Plate.
How do manufacturers improve the efficiency of Light Guide Plates?
Manufacturers improve LGP efficiency by using advanced optical films, microstructural surfaces, and specialized coatings that enhance light transmission and diffusion, resulting in better performance and lower power consumption.
